Oregon Ducks NFL 2025 Rookie Seasons

The Oregon Ducks broke a program record with 10 players selected in the 2025 NFL Draft. The entire 10-man rookie class successfully made initial 53-man roster of their respective teams, with two players earning Rookie of the Year honors. Big Ten Basketball Preview: Wisconsin

Wisconsin has been a prime example of consistency in Big Ten Basketball over the past decade plus.  In 2015, the Badgers were just a few key plays shy of a National Championship, but rather than going into complete rebuild mode, they continued to trot out gritty and successful teams that sometimes ran into Oregon for […]

Big Ten Women’s Lacrosse: 2027 Season Preview

Big Ten lacrosse is a top-heavy conference, in that there is a clear delineation between the likes of Northwestern, Johns Hopkins, Maryland – and the rest of the pack. The top three are virtually impossible for the rest of the conference to defeat; at least that was the case in 2026. Let us take a […]

Oregon Women’s Basketball: Incoming Transfer Stats 2025-2026

An interesting anomaly happened after the end of the 2023-24 women’s basketball season: no players entered the transfer portal. (I say “anomaly” because that’s not likely to be the case ever again – for Oregon or any other P4 team).
